An anionic surfactant particle for use in laundry detergent compositions has an anionic surfactant content of at least 95 wt % of anionic surfactant and comprises linear alkylbenzene sulphonate (LAS) and primary alcohol sulphate (PAS) in a weight ratio of from 5:1 to 1:3. The particle, which is preferably in the form of a flake, is of low hygroscopicity and dissolves rapidly in water.

Compositions used for cleansing hair and skin based on the combination of a sulfosuccinate surfactant and an amphoteric surfactant are described that are very mild but do not compromise in-use properties and economy. A route to solve the intrinsic instability of such aqueous compositions in storage has been developed based on the use of sulfosuccinic acid or a salt of sulfosuccinic acid present in an amount of at least about 4% based on the weight of the sulfosuccinate surfactant.

The present invention relates to cast melt bar composition comprising surfactant, fatty acid, generally lower MW polyalkylene glycol and small amounts of water wherein the ratio of total polyol to water is at least 3:1. By using less water and greater variants of polyol, the bars allow larger amounts of generally insoluble materials to be used and also allow retention of bar integrity using limited amounts of soap (important for mildness).
A detergent composition comprises from 1% to 80%, by weight, anionic surfactant and from 0.05% to 10%, by weight, divalent ion selected from the group consisting of magnesium ions, calcium ions, and mixtures thereof. The composition is formulated such that the pH of a 1% solution of the composition in water at 20.degree. C. is between 3.5 and 4.5.
Incorporation in a laundry detergent composition of a graft polymer having a locust bean gum backbone and grafts of an aromatic sulphonic acid improves antiredeposition properties. The preferred polymer is locust bean gum--graft--poly (4-styrenesulphonic acid).
